Aloo Bukhare (plum) ki Chutney recipe - How to make Aloo Bukhare (plum) ki Chutney
Preparation Time: IDK Cooking Time: IDK Total Time:
8 to 10 medium sized plums
6 to 8 dates (khajur)
1 tsp cumin seeds (jeera)
large lemon sized piece jaggery (gur)
salt to taste
1/2 tsp black salt (sanchal)
1 tsp chilli powder
Method
- Wash, peel, remove stones and cut plums roughly. make a puree.
- Wash and de-stone dates. chop roughly.
- Roast cumin seeds and powder them. grate jaggery.
- Heat a thick-bottomed pan and pour plum puree in it.
- When it comes to a boil add salt, jaggery, rock salt, red chilli powder and stir well.
- Simmer on medium heat for ten minutes or till it thickens and add cumin powder. stir and let it simmer further for two to three minutes.
- Mix in dates and cook for two more minutes stirring continuously. remove from heat, cool thoroughly and store in a sterilized, airtight glass jar.
